Job Description :


Client : CapitalOne/ValueLabs

Role: Java FullStack Developer with AWS

Location: Dallas, TX(Remote till client open office)

Duration: Long Term

 

Experience

·  Minimum 9+ years solid software design and engineering skills

·  Analyze internal user needs and work within and across Agile teams to design, develop, test, implement, and support technical solutions across a full-stack of development tools and technologies

·  Design and develop applications using enterprise Java technology stack and object-oriented methodologies. Use emerging and traditional technologies such as Java, J2EE, Design Patterns, TDD, Spring, Spring Boot, Spring Config Server, Spring Cloud Stream, Microservices, RESTful services, JSON, XML, HTML/HTML5, CSS, Oracle, PostgreSQL, MongoDB, Redis, Jenkins, Maven and AWS/Cloud Infrastructure

·  Create Proof of Concepts, models, flowcharts and develop code for complex technology problems. Understand the big picture and conceptualize complex technology options and solutions

·  Design and implement Microservices architecture to support smaller, independent, and loosely coupled modules architecture

·  Work on everything from associate-facing web and mobile applications using cutting-edge open source frameworks, to highly-available RESTful services, to back-end Java based systems using the hottest techniques in Software Engineering. Work with messaging tools such as Kafka, AWS SQS

·  Own the craftsmanship, availability, resilience, and scalability of solutions. Resolve technical issues through debugging, research, and investigation

·  Work with product owners to understand desired application capabilities and testing scenarios. Continuously improve software engineering practices

·  Collaborate with other technology teams to ensure integrated end-to-end design and integration

·  Work on CICD (Continuous Integration and Continuous Delivery) using modern DevOps tools and workflows such as Git, GitHub, Jenkins, Sourcetree

·  Monitor system performance trends using modern tools like Dynatrace and identify potential issues. Perform application testing, validation, and documentation.

·  Use JUnit for unit testing. Suggest opportunities for improvement

 

Primary Skill Set: 

Backend – Java 1.8, Spring, Spring Boot, micro services, Rest API and AWS

Frontend – Angular or React JS, Bootstrap

Eclipse, SVN, GIT, JIRA, Visio, Jenkins, ANT, Maven

Building CI/CD pipelines

Should have experience working with agile methodology

Communication should be good.

 

Good to Have :

Awareness / some experience with DevOps 



Client : VALUELABS

             

Similar Jobs you may be interested in ..